Association Between #Automotive Assembly Plant Closures and #Opioid Overdose Mortality in the United States

..Automotive assembly plant closures are culturally significant events that substantially erode local economic opportunities. ..Automotive assembly plant closures were associated with statistically significant increases in opioid overdose mortality. Whole #milk compared with reduced-fat milk and childhood #overweight: a systematic review and meta-analysis

The majority of children in North America consume cow-milk daily. Children aged >2 y are recommended to consume reduced-fat (0.1–2%) cow-milk to lower the risk of obesity.. ..In 18 studies, higher cow-milk fat consumption was associated with lower child adiposity, and 10 studies did not identify an association.
